For Chicago White Sox fans living in New York, NY, you're in luck! As New York is considered an out-of-market region for the White Sox, you will not face any local blackout restrictions when trying to stream their games. This means you have the most straightforward and comprehensive option available: MLB.TV. With an MLB.TV subscription, you can watch every single out-of-market Chicago White Sox game live or on-demand without any local blackouts. Additionally, national broadcasts on services like Apple TV+ (for select Friday games), ESPN+, Peacock, and Fox Sports will also be available, often requiring separate subscriptions to those platforms. For the most complete coverage of all White Sox games from New York, MLB.TV is the top recommendation.
